Blend has already attracted a little discussion here but this article covers their current soft-launch. A few platform quirks to iron out (coping with bank account numbers that start with a zero, getting rid of issuing a new payment reference for every deposit) but otherwise the software seems OK and sign-up process was smooth for me (company account). Their phone number was unobtainable the other day (now working) but the CEO called me back within 30 mins of my email. Things that may put some off: a) Minimum £1000 bids, and £1000 increments thereafter b) Bids earn nothing whilst loans fill, but start accruing interest immediately once closed (pre-drawdown) c) 0.6% selling fee for using the SM, but interest carries on accruing whilst parts are listed, to be paid at next monthly payment date to whoever the owns the part (like on ReBS, and possibly TC?) 2 loans available initially, both introduced by F&P: a 15% bridge on a Scottish pub and a dual-tranche 11%/14% development loan. Both likely to redeem early if things go according to plan so, given the SM fee, they look like buy & hold propositions to me.
